Which of the following is true of the Clayton Act
Alex

The true statement about the Clayton Act is that: C) the Clayton Act allows a plaintiff to collect three times the damages suffered.

<h3>What is the Clayton Act?</h3>

The Clayton Act is an antitrust law of the United States of America which was enacted by the U.S Congress in the year, 1914 and signed into law by President Woodrow Wilson on the 15th of October, 1914, so as to regulate the behavior or activities of massive business entities.

Basically, the true statement about the Clayton Act is that the Clayton Act allows a plaintiff to demand and collect triple the damages suffered.

Carefully read sources a through d (listed below), including the introductory information for each source. Compose a thesis stat
Orlov [11]

The above question wants to assess your writing ability, therefore it is not correct for me to write the thesis statement for you, but I will show you how to write it.

First, you should know that a thesis statement is a short, direct, and objective paragraph that shows your opinion or position on a particular issue.

This opinion must be substantiated by evidence taken from research sources, for this reason, you should read the sources that have been presented to you or research articles, essays, and publications on the subject.

After that, you can answer your question as follows:

  • Present your thesis statement, that is, present your opinion on the future role of zoos.
  • Show information from the research sources that support your thesis statement.
  • Explain how this information supports your opinion and shows it to be true.

An example of a thesis statement would be: According to the reading, the function of zoos will become increasingly obsolete due to the growth of environmental awareness and animal rights.
